Mission # 1 - Third Party Observation

Who: Luke Skywalker, Mizuno Ami, Sheena, Gambit, Chien, and Leonardo
What: MISSION # 1 - Third Party Observation
When: February 5th - 10th
Where: The Jungle [Cultist Village]
Summary: A six man team has been formed by the Malnosso to monitor a cultist village to determine their strategies, plans, and any potential weaknesses.

Six Luceti volunteers arrive in the jungle at approximately nine in the morning, surrounded by the various equipment they would need for the coming mission. Although warped directly into the heart of the forest, it would be several miles until they entered cultist territory and further still until they reached the edge of the cultist village. The trip would be arduous, as there was no clear path to reach there, due largely to the fact the cultists could fly and made no trails of their own. Fortunately a crude map and compass had been provided to the field leader to guide them. For now, their primary dangers would be the animals native to the forest. And perhaps a lone Shift Hunter here and there.

The cultist village is located around a massive tree that towers like a skyscraper over the rest. Thick with vines and other plantlife, the branches of the tree is also where the cultists have built their homes. Although some of the crude dwellings are located on the smaller trees in the area, most of them are hidden in the branches high above the canopy of the forest. Flying from branch to branch are the cultists, many frequently patrolling the area. They are thorough and tireless in their efforts to guard the area. Shifters are often among them, projecting a power canceling field around them. For as exposed as the area seems, the security is tight and dangerous.

The volunteers have been given surveillance and recording equipment that they can either carry on their person or attempt to plant. If their equipment is discovered, the security will only get tighter and they may end up hunted. Their goal is to record any conversations between cultists and photograph any documents or other writings they can come across. They are not to interrogate or engage any of the cultists. Additional supplies for food, shelter, and medicine has also been provided. In five days, they are to return to where they started. If they should be discovered, they can return to that location early and be returned home.
